WW 60Ghz Link - Routing breaks

This may seem strange, but its true. The Mikrotik 60ghz WW link is breaking OSPF routing. Its a 200m link and signal is good.
But it has happened 4 or five times now already. The routing breaks to all the routers connected via the 60ghz link. Then when I reboot the 60ghz link all if fine again.
The link still transfers data (for example, I noticed that the edge router that has a NAT MASQ rule behind the link still works)
And you can ping both ends. Edge routers can still ping the core router, but OSPF will not work until the link is restarted. It happens randomly. Not when its raining or anything.
I upgraded the links to the latest firmware and it was stable for about 4 or 5 days, now it did it again today.

Any thoughts?

An update on this.
Downgrading firmware to 6.44 fixes it and routing no longer breaks.
